Output edfcdfaa69168e403f2bcb72cc7c6835637edcb95a9cf04eb06c7cb1d350f865:7

value
106982
script pubkey
OP_0 OP_PUSHBYTES_20 8593ccab3aa6abe8e8654f377339c1b461172672
address
bc1qskfue2e6564736r9fumhxwwpk3s3wfnj2h5s65
transaction
edfcdfaa69168e403f2bcb72cc7c6835637edcb95a9cf04eb06c7cb1d350f865
confirmations
20789
spent
true